Strong bodies are built in the little moments. 💪
Try adding a few tiny habits to your day to keep moving and strengthen the muscles we often forget about:
✅ Calf raises while waiting for the kettle to boil
✅ Calf stretches to maintain ankle mobility and reduce tightness
✅ Heel walks down the hallway to wake up your shins and ankles
✅ Wood chop body twists to keep your core and spine moving well
✅ Shoulder dislocations with a band or broomstick for healthy shoulder mobility
These movements only take seconds, but done consistently they can improve balance, mobility, posture, and overall strength.
You don't need an hour-long workout to make a difference. Tiny habits add up. Start with one movement today and let consistency do the rest.

How often should you get a sports massage? 🤔💆♂️💆♀️
Whether you’re on your feet all day, stuck at a desk, or training hard in the gym, your body works harder than you think!
💼 For busy workers (desk-based or manual jobs):
If you’re dealing with tight shoulders, lower back ache, or repetitive strain, a sports massage every 1–4 weeks can help keep tension under control and prevent small niggles turning into bigger problems.
🏋️ For active people & gym-goers:
Training regularly? Lifting, running, cycling or playing sports? A massage every 2–4 weeks can support recovery, improve flexibility, and keep you performing at your best.
🏃♂️ In intense training periods or event prep:
You might benefit from weekly or fortnightly sessions to stay on top of muscle tightness and reduce injury risk.
💪Injury rehab or specific tight/problem areas:
Weekly sessions initially may be recommended, then taper to monthly once symptoms improve.
✨ Remember:
Sports massage isn’t just for athletes. It’s for anyone who wants to move better, feel better, and prevent pain — not just treat it.
Listen to your body 👂 If you’re constantly tight, sore, or fatigued, it’s probably time to book in.

Ever feel like your energy is constantly running on empty? It might not just be your schedule—it could be what your body is holding onto.
Sports massage isn’t just for athletes. It’s a powerful way to restore energy, support recovery, and help your body feel like YOUR body again.
✨ Here’s how it helps ✨
**Boosts muscle recovery**
When your muscles are tight, overworked, or injured, your body uses a huge amount of energy trying to repair them. Sports massage supports this process—helping muscles recover more efficiently so you’re not constantly drained.
**Increases circulation**
Improved blood flow means more oxygen and nutrients delivered where your body needs it most. The result? Better function, less fatigue, and a noticeable lift in energy levels.
**Reduces physical pain & mental stress**
Pain is exhausting. It keeps your nervous system on high alert and can wear you down mentally as well as physically. Massage helps calm that “red alert” state, easing tension and allowing your body (and mind) to finally relax.
**Improves flexibility & range of movement**
When your body moves more freely, everyday tasks require less effort. Less strain = more energy for the things you actually enjoy.
